India, Aug. 2 -- In a major blow to Google, the Competition Commission of India (CCI) has ordered a probe into the big tech major's alleged abuse of dominance in the online display advertising services market via its Google AdTech Stack.

In an order dated August 1, the competition watchdog clubbed a complaint pertaining to Google's alleged anti-competive practices in the online display ad services market with four other related cases against the big tech major.

"The DG (director general) is directed to investigate the various alleged practices of Google in online display advertising services and/ or AdTech intermediation services and submit a consolidated investigation report in the matters accordingly," read the order.
